Description
5-(Methoxymethyl)-2-Furoic Acid is a valuable furan-based carboxylic acid derivative, serving as a versatile synthetic intermediate in advanced organic chemistry. Its core value proposition lies in its bifunctional structure, featuring both a reactive carboxylic acid group and a protected methoxymethyl substituent on the furan ring, enabling precise molecular construction. This compound is essential for researchers and manufacturers in the pharmaceutical and agrochemical sectors, where it is used to build complex heterocyclic scaffolds and active ingredients.

Basic Information
| Product Name | 5-(Methoxymethyl)-2-Furoic Acid |
| CAS No. | 1917-60-8 |
| Molecular Formula | C7H8O4 |
| Molecular Weight | 156.14 g/mol |
| Synonyms | 5-(Methoxymethyl)furan-2-carboxylic acid; 2-Furoic acid, 5-(methoxymethyl)-; 5-Methoxymethyl-2-furancarboxylic acid; 5-(Methoxymethyl)-2-furancarboxylic acid; 5-(Methoxymethyl)furoic acid; NSC 403697; AI3-03111 |
| EINECS | 217-636-8 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ong oxidizing agents, strong bases, and heat sources.
